Li-Fi Technology – History
Li-Fi Technology is the latest invention In the Wireless. In the era of technology, every day it updates to the new one. Just a few years back Wi-Fi was invented. In 1991, Wi-Fi was invented by NCR Corporation with AT&T. Just from 1991 to current time, the whole world is habituated with the Wi-Fi Technology very much. Li-Fi Technology is a name of new wireless technology.
In the meantime, a new wireless technology called ‘Li-Fi’ which is 100 times faster than Wi-Fi has been invented. The abbreviation of ‘Li-Fi Technology is “Light-Fidelity.” ‘Li-Fi’ was invented by Harald Haas. He is from the University of Edinburg, England. Mr. Harald Haas provided a Global Talk in 2012 about ‘Li-Fi’ at TED conference. pureLiFi has founded by Haas, where you can learn Li-Fi elaborately. To transmit data, it uses Visible Light Communication (VLC) instead of radio frequency. This technology works on the LED (Light Emitting Diode) bulb. The scientist of ‘Li-Fi’ states that ‘Li-Fi’ works on a 1 Watt LED bulb can connect 4 PC’s to the internet. There are Micro Chips used along with LED’s, that can increase the speed up to 150Mbps. The theoretical speed of ‘Li-Fi’ is 224 Gigabits/sec, The BBC Reported. In testing & trialing in offices and industrial environment in Estonia, Tallinn; Scientists reported that they could achieve up to 1GBps that might be a hundred times faster than the highest speed of Wi-Fi. How Li-Fi functions
Li-Fi uses the same protocols as the RF-band 802.11 protocols with this technology transfers signals in the Binary method as ‘0’ and ‘1’. ‘1’ plays the role for ON state, and ‘0’ plays the role for OFF state. A Micro-Chip plays a great role to control switching ON and OFF.
Let’s have an example to the function of ‘Li-Fi.’ When an LED flashes from signal sending end and sends signals; a Photo Detector receives signals on the other receiving end. In this process, light flash sends signals and photodetector to detect them as On or OFF. By flashing the light in multiple manners would create a message and enable the data to travel. This is how the ‘Li-Fi’ technology functions.
Pros and Cons
Pros of ‘Li-Fi’ Wireless Technology
i. It opened the internet connectivity where the optical fiber is not easy to extend.
ii. Provides connectivity where light is available, even in the street.
iii. When it creates a bridge of the network, all the lights of your building will act as ‘Li-Fi’ source.
iv. Around 100 times faster than Wi-Fi.
Cons of ‘Li-Fi’ Wireless Technology
i. ‘Li-Fi’ technology does not pass through walls. It means no light, no connectivity.
ii. It is limited to a short distance to transmit data.
iii. ‘Li-Fi’ does not work under the direct sunlight, since any light signals wash out by the overpowering sunlight.
Nevertheless, ‘Li-Fi’ is a great invention & it might be a useful system of technology in specific use if it goes mainstream.
